Back to the torpedoes vs. missiles question: are we talking about the anti-matter/quantum torpedoes, or the Plasma Torps you get at the top of the seeker tech tree (after missiles)? I agree about the AM/Q Torps being completely different from missiles. However, the plasma torps are fairly similar to missiles (seeking weapon, long range); the major differences are that Plasma Torps have better speed, better damage resistance, and better damage at short ranges. The damage drops below missile damage at mid- to long-range, but I think the Plasma Torps also have better range than missiles (or at least the higher-level Plasma Torps have better range than missiles).
